The Abyei Referendum High Committee Chairperson on Sunday predicted that the government of Khartoum will not accept the outcome of the unilateral vote on self-determination.
 
Deng Alor Kuol told CRN that even though Khartoum would snub the result, the Abyei community will exert pressure through South Sudan’s government and its citizens.
 
Mr Alor said the Abyei community did not extend an invitation to the Sudanese government because Khartoum does not recognize the referendum.
 
He added that the oppressors do not surrender rights till they are taken like with South Sudan’s independence.
 
He added that the African Union was expected to visit Abyei this week.
 
Mr Alor said that the referendum results will be endorsed by the Abyei Legislative Assembly and the Abyei SPLM Liberation Council.
 
He added that some state governments from South Sudan promised to endorse the referendum results.
 
The registration for Abyei Referendum started on Sunday and the vote kicks off on Saturday. The results should be disclosed on October 31.
 
Last year, the AU mediation team proposed the referendum in Abyei to be held in October for voters residing permanently in the area.
 
The Sudanese government rejected the AU proposal saying it ignored the eligibility of Misseriya people.
